Demographics & Identity in Aranda

Who lives here — how many people, how old they are, and how communities identify.

Over half of the 2,605 people in Aranda are married, making it a community with a strong presence of couples. The area is noticeably older than the national figure, with a typical resident aged 42. It is a relatively small population that has grown by about 122 people since 2011.

Population

How many people, and the typical age.

The typical resident here is 42, which is noticeably older than the typical person in the ACT (35) and Australia (38). This age has risen slightly from 41 in 2011.

Age profile

How the population splits across age groups.

The area has a higher proportion of both children under 15 (19.5%) and seniors aged 65 and over (19.3%) than most other areas. Seniors are particularly well represented compared to the ACT, where they make up only 13.7% of the population.

Identity & relationships

First Nations identity and marital status.

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ander people make up 1.0% of the population, which is a little below the national figure. People in de facto relationships account for 11.2%, which is lower than most areas.
